After
Sanjay
Leela
Bhansali's
Inshallah
got
shelved,
Salman
Khan
announced
Kabhi
Eid
Kabhi
Diwali
with
Sajid
Nadiadwala
and
directed
by
Farhad
Samji.
The
film
stars
Pooja
Hegde
as
Salman's
leading
lady.
Now,
as
per
Pinkvilla
report,
Kabhi
Eid
Kabhi
Diwali,
is
actually
a
Hindi
remake
of
a
popular
South
film.
Buzz
is,
the
Salman
Khan-starrer
will
be
a
remake
of
Ajith's
Veeram.
The
report
quoted
a
source
as
saying,
"Salman
was
offered
the
film
by
Farhad
Samji
and
he
loved
the
concept
of
the
film.
It's
got
a
very
emotional
Hindu-Muslim
angle
to
the
film
and
is
a
story
about
four
brothers.
Kabhi
Eid
Kabhi
Diwali
is
actually
a
remake
of
Ajith
starrer
Veeram.
The
makers
had
bought
the
rights
to
the
Tamil
film
and
were
planning
to
make
it.
They
have
tweaked
the
story
a
bit
to
suit
the
title
and
the
pan-India
audience.
When
Salman
heard
the
story,
he
immediately
agreed
to
be
part
of
this
film."
The
report
further
states
that
Sajid
Nadiadwala,
along
with
his
director
Farhad,
has
just
rejuggled
the
scripts.
"Initially,
Akshay
Kumar
starrer
Bachchan
Pandey
was
supposed
to
be
a
remake
of
Veeram
and
was
titled
Land
oF
Lungi
in
the
beginning.
But
then,
they
decided
to
alter
the
script
and
now,
Bachchan
Pandey
is
a
remake
of
Jigarthanda,
the
remake
rights
of
which
also
lied
with
NGE.
Then,
Kabhi
Eid
Kabhi
Diwali
was
written
as
a
remake
of
Veeram,
which
will
now
star
Salman
instead
of
Akshay," the
source
further
told
the
daily.
Kabhi
Eid
Kabhi
Diwali
also
stars
Aayush
Sharma.
The
film
is
slated
to
release
on
Eid
2021.
